What is truth? Truth is truth. Truth has no future, and no past. Truth is only in the present. The present has no future, it is eternal. Everything else you see that´s not the truth is material and transitory, existing only for a moment. Our bodies are born, and then grow up to be six or seven feet high. Our weight also increases. Then gradually we decay, and eventually will perish. However, this is not what anyone wants to believe. Our motto is: I want to be eternal.

There is a Creator, which has created the whole universe. It´s under His guidelines that we are able to sit here and talk. Well, who is that? He is the Truth. He is the most powerful One and cannot be understood by our puppy brains. Our knowledge is limited knowledge. Like our mental, intellectual and physical strengths, which are also limited.

Our ability to know Truth is limited by the capacity of our senses. We cannot understand the truth unless we have unconditionally surrendered. In the Bhagavat-Gita (18.66), it is written: sarva-dharman parityajya mam ekam saranam vraja aham tvam sarva-papebhyo moksayisyami ma sucah “Give up all so-called religions taught by humans and just surrender to Me. Surrender to Me!” Whatever you think is good, do it immediately, don’t delay. Krishna will help you. If you are not able, Krishna will help you to know how to adopt and select the process. He will give the remedy and the blessings. There is always Krishna. In the beginning, in the middle and at the end there is Krishna. Without Krishna nothing can be done. The Significance of Guru Tradition

Ancient Lineage Continuation

Hindu tradition maintains unbroken guru lineages (parampara) transmitting knowledge across centuries. Each genuine guru represents link in this ancient chain, receiving knowledge from qualified masters and transmitting to sincere disciples.
